Morton Plant North Bay Hospital is the birthplace of health care in West Pasco County. Founded in 1965, the hospital offers comprehensive, high-quality health care services, including cardiology, emergency medicine, oncology, neuroscience, orthopaedics, diabetes care and rehabilitation, as well as general, spine, gynecological, thoracic, vascular, plastic and reconstructive surgeries.
